Hotel Description
Located in Godalming 9 miles from Frensham Great Pond and Common The Stag on the River has accommodations with a garden free private parking a restaurant and a bar. This 4-star hotel offers free WiFi. The hotel has family rooms. At the hotel rooms contain a desk a TV a private bathroom bed linen and towels. The rooms have a closet. Jane Austen's House Museum is 20 miles from The Stag on the River while Thorpe Park is 24 miles from the property. The nearest airport is London Heathrow Airport 29 miles from the accommodation.

Check-in time: 14:00   Check-out time: 10:00
